On Fri, Feb 23, 2024 at 5:28 PM Colin Ian King <colin.i.king@xxxxxxxxx> wrote:

> The variable ret is being assigned a value that is never read, it
> is being re-assigned a value in every case statement in the following
> switch statement. The assignment is redundant and can be removed.
>
> Cleans up clang scan build warning:
> drivers/pinctrl/pinctrl-ocelot.c:1404:3: warning: Value stored to 'ret'
> is never read [deadcode.DeadStores]
